Top 5 Battlefield Commander Games on iOS in Switzerland Q2 2021
Check out the performance of the top 5 battlefield commander games on iOS in Switzerland for Q2 2021, including trends in downloads, revenue, and active users.
In the second quarter of 2021, the top battlefield commander games on iOS in Switzerland showed varied performance in terms of downloads, revenue, and active users. Below is a detailed look at how each of these games fared, based on data from Sensor Tower.
Clash Royale had an impressive Q2 2021 with significant fluctuations in weekly revenue. The game saw a peak revenue of around $479K in the week of June 7, while the lowest revenue was approximately $24.8K in mid-April. Downloads for the game experienced a gradual increase, starting at 1.7K in early April and peaking at about 4.4K in early June. Active users also showed a steady rise, starting at 73.6K at the end of March and reaching a high of 145K by early June.
Art of War: Legions exhibited moderate performance with a consistent weekly revenue trend. The highest revenue was around $7.8K in late May, while the lowest was about $3.9K in mid-June. Downloads remained relatively low, peaking at 195 in late April. Active users saw a slight decline over the quarter, starting at 1.98K at the end of March and dropping to 1.38K by late June.
TFT: Teamfight Tactics had a notable revenue spike in early May, reaching approximately $61.6K. The rest of the quarter saw much lower revenues, averaging around a few hundred dollars per week. Downloads were relatively stable, peaking at 110 in late April. Active users fluctuated slightly but remained around the 2.5K to 3K range throughout the quarter.
Art of Conquest: Airships had a varied revenue performance, with the highest weekly revenue of about $10.7K in late May and the lowest around $1.3K in early May. Downloads were minimal, peaking at just 38 in early April. Active users remained low but stable, averaging around 50 users per week.
Might & Magic: Era of Chaos saw its highest weekly revenue at approximately $5K in late May, with the lowest revenue at around $61 in late June. Downloads were negligible throughout the quarter. Active users were also low, averaging around 80 users per week with a slight downward trend towards the end of the quarter.
